NBC Sports App Free Download - Live Sports Streaming App
SponsoredRead in-depth app overview, how to use, ratings, app features, and more. You can …Services: 100% Free Download, Install App, Fast Connection, Free Mobile AppApex Football App | Download now | Your Trusted Browser
SponsoredDiscover Opera Browser. The Browser that delivers and endorsed by users. Opera …

Feedback